Archives for 


Movie of the Month: Horror Express

Peter Cushing and Christopher Lee, after battling each other in the classic Hammer horror films, teamed up for 1972’s Horror Express as a Sasquatchesque creature gets loose on the Trans-Siberian Express in the 1900’s.

Primal Rage: The Legend of Oh-Man Trailer

A newly reunited couple come face to face with a horrific ape monster called Oh-Man while driving through the Pacific Northwest in the upcoming horror movie Primal Rage: The Legend of the Oh-Man.